Steve Ivy wrote:
> I like the idea of enabling enclosures for WordPress. There's a few 
> things to think about.
> 
> -- UI-wise you want to be able to just upload the file and have it added 
> as an enclosure.
>     -- The problem is if the file is very large, it's annoying to do 
> over HTTP.
> -- Less conveniently, you upload it via ftp to the server, and enter the 
> path into WP, which finds it and calculates the file length. The length 
> is required for the enclosure spec.
> 
> Not sure of the best way to do it.


A few notes... "length" denotes the file size in bytes, not the playing 
time of the file. Just making sure everyone gets that...

Also, you need the 'type' of enclosure, which is a standard mime-type, 
like 'audio/mpeg' for instance.
